How to fill out authorization to disclose information:

01
Start by obtaining the appropriate form from the organization or entity requiring the authorization. This could be a healthcare provider, employer, or educational institution, among others.
02
Carefully read through the instructions provided with the form to ensure you understand the purpose and scope of the authorization. It is important to know what specific information will be disclosed and to whom.
03
Begin filling out the form by providing your personal information, such as your full name, date of birth, and contact details. This ensures that the authorization is correctly linked to your records.
04
Identify the specific purpose for which you are authorizing the disclosure of information. It could be for medical treatment, employment verification, or academic records, for example. Be as specific as possible to avoid any confusion.
05
Indicate the period of time for which the authorization is valid. You can choose to specify a specific start and end date or indicate that the authorization is ongoing until revoked.
06
State the types of information that you authorize to be disclosed. This may include medical records, financial data, or other personal information. It is important to only authorize the disclosure of information that is relevant to the specified purpose.
07
Identify the individuals or organizations that are authorized to receive the disclosed information. Provide their names, addresses, and any other necessary contact details to ensure accuracy.
08
Review the completed form to ensure all information is accurate and complete. Double-check that you have signed and dated the authorization form.
09
Make a copy of the completed form for your own records before submitting it to the appropriate entity.

Who needs authorization to disclose information?

01
Healthcare providers - When sharing a patient's medical information with other medical professionals or insurance companies, healthcare providers typically require authorization.
02
Employers - Employers may need authorization to disclose employee information for various purposes, such as background checks, reference checks, or medical accommodations.
03
Educational institutions - Schools or universities often require authorization to release academic records or information about a student to third parties, such as potential employers or other educational institutions.
04
Government agencies - Some government agencies require authorization to disclose personal information, such as social security numbers or tax records.
05
Financial institutions - Financial institutions may need authorization to disclose account information or financial records to third parties, such as credit bureaus or other banks.
Remember, the specific requirements for authorization to disclose information may vary depending on the organization or entity involved. It's important to carefully follow their instructions and provide accurate information to ensure a smooth process.

Authorization to disclose information is a legal document that allows a person or organization to share confidential information with a third party.
Anyone who wishes to share confidential information with a third party is required to file authorization to disclose information.
Authorization to disclose information can be filled out by providing personal details, specifying the information to be disclosed, and signing the document.
The purpose of authorization to disclose information is to ensure that sensitive information is shared securely and with the permission of the individual or organization it pertains to.
The information that must be reported on authorization to disclose information includes personal details, the type of information to be disclosed, the purpose of disclosure, and any relevant dates.
